AWS – AWS Cloud9 releases enhanced VPC support
AWS Cloud9 is a cloud-based integrated development environment (IDE) that lets you write, run, and debug your code with just a browser. Cloud9 is excited to offer enhanced VPC support for customers using the Cloud9 IDE. AWS – Amazon Kinesis Data Streams announces two new API features to simplify consuming data from Kinesis streams
Amazon Kinesis Data Streams announces two new API features that simplify applications that consume data from Kinesis Data streams. The first feature is an optional filtering field in the ListShards API that enables you to set filtering criteria for the shards that you want to list from a data stream. AWS – AWS RoboMaker WorldForge simplifies creating simulation worlds for robotics
AWS RoboMaker is introducing WorldForge, a capability that streamlines testing and training robots in simulation by making it faster, simpler, and less expensive to create a multitude of virtual 3D worlds. Azure – General Availability: Azure Kubernetes Service node image upgrade
Users can now initiate a targeted upgrade to agent nodes for a given node pool to pull the latest available node updates and patches without requiring a full cluster upgrade Read More for the details.

Azure – Public preview: CSI storage driver support in Azure Kubernetes Service
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S) now supports Container Storage Interface (CSI), a standard for exposing arbitrary block and file storage systems to containerized workloads on Kubernetes. This offers more flexibility in exposing storage systems in Kubernetes. Read More for the details.
